PROGRAM: City Councilman and current Hermosa Beach Mayor, Michael Keegan spoke today about the proposed wireless plan for Hermosa. The plan is to start with two antennas at City Hall and at the pier which will transmit about 1/2 mile. These antennas and equipment will be donated to the City and will allow wireless connections to the internet for the City and for City residents and businesses within reach of these antennas. The City will pay about the same for the bandwidth as they currently pay for DSL access and access will be free to residents. If it is successful, additional antennas will be puchased and installed so the entire city will have free access. Watch newspapers and city council for more details. Service is provided by Wireless Facilitiers, Inc. (WFII), a San Diego company. |
